## Step 4: Verify parity

The Kestrel SDK now matches Wrenlet on all tracked surfaces: auth flows, retry semantics, pagination, offline cache. One gap remains — streaming uploads land next release. Run the parity suite before tagging; failures block promotion. The exact configuration the parity harness must run with is shown below.

config for fahop-tajeg:
soriel:
  pin: 6453
  tenant: norwyn
  seal: seal_c441745b
  metrics_host: metrics.soriel.ordinworks.local
  standby_team: zorox
  escalation: wenael-casox
  nonce: 429fd1

Context: Ardenfell line margins slipped three points over two quarters. Drivers: input steel costs, aggressive discounting at the Westmoor branch, and a stale price book. Proposal: uplift list prices four percent, tighten discount authority to regional level, sunset the two lowest-margin SKUs. Risk: volume loss at Halverton accounts, estimated under two percent. Decision requested at Thursday's review. Modelling assumptions are in the appendix pack. The commercial reasoning leadership wants kept close is noted directly below.

board note of tajop-yajof: The finance team signed off on a budget of $77.6 million for Project Pramir.

**Runbook: DiffHarbor large-file viewer — restart procedure**

Before any release cut, verify the DiffHarbor rendering workers have drained active diff sessions; forcing a restart mid-render corrupts the chunk cache and users see truncated diffs. Drain, wait for the session counter to reach zero, then restart workers one at a time. Large files above the streaming threshold are chunked, so confirm the chunk store is healthy before re-enabling traffic. The production values the service must come back up with are listed here.

config for bahop-fawif:
QUENWYN_PIN=8833
QUENWYN_METRICS_HOST=metrics.quenwyn.nelvroworks.corp
QUENWYN_LOG_LEVEL=warn
QUENWYN_TENANT=gilix

Subject: DR drill Thursday — ORM refactor freeze

Team, the Harborline disaster-recovery drill runs Thursday morning. The legacy ORM layer in Quillstone is mid-refactor, so expect slower failover on the orders service. Support should log any replication warnings but take no action. To restore the drill snapshot, use the passphrase below.

strongbox words: druath-quenael